CBSE in Software Engineering

Component-Based Software Engineering (CBSE) is a method of developing software by assembling reusable components, similar to building with Lego blocks. Instead of creating software from scratch, developers use pre-made components that can be easily integrated into new applications. This approach not only speeds up the development process but also improves the quality of software since these components are often well-tested and reliable. By focusing on reusability, CBSE allows teams to create more efficient, maintainable, and scalable software solutions, making it a popular choice in today’s fast-paced technology landscape.

Component Based Development 

Component-based development is a software development approach that focuses on building applications by assembling pre-made, reusable pieces of software called components. Think of components like building blocks that you can combine to create a complete structure. Each component is designed to perform a specific function, such as displaying a user interface, processing data, or connecting to a database.

Here are some key points about component-based development:

  • Reusability:  Since developers don’t have to start from scratch, they can reuse the same components across projects, saving time and effort.
  • Modularity: Individual parts can be developed independently. This facilitates the management and updating of certain application components without impacting the system as a whole.
  • Interoperability: Components can often work together, even if they are created by different developers or teams. This allows for flexibility in choosing the best tools for a job.
  • Faster Development: Because developers can use existing components, they can build applications more quickly and efficiently.

Overall, component-based development helps teams create high-quality software that is easier to maintain and expand over time.

Component Based Software Engineering Firmware Activities

Component-Based Software Engineering (CBSE) involves several key activities that help developers create software using reusable components. Here are the main framework activities:

Component Analysis

Component Analysis is the first step in Component-Based Software Engineering, where developers identify the requirements of the software they want to build. They look for existing reusable components that can meet these needs, helping them understand what tools and features are available. This analysis helps determine whether to use existing components or create new ones, laying the groundwork for the entire development process.

Requirements Specification

Requirements Specification is the process where developers clearly define what the software needs to do. They outline the specific functions and features required, as well as how the different components should work together. This step ensures everyone involved understands the goals of the project, guiding the selection and design of the components that will be used.

Component Selection

Component Selection is the step where developers choose the right pre-made components for their software project. They evaluate different options based on the requirements defined earlier, looking for components that are reliable and fit well with the overall design. This careful selection helps ensure that the software will be efficient, functional, and easier to build.

System Design

System Design is the process of planning how all the selected components will work together to create the complete software application. Developers create diagrams and outlines that show the structure and flow of the system, detailing how each component interacts with others. This step is crucial for ensuring that the final product is organized and functions smoothly.

Component Integration

Component Integration is the step where developers bring all the chosen components together to form the complete software system. They connect the components and ensure they communicate properly, making any necessary adjustments to ensure everything works as intended. This process is essential for creating a cohesive application that functions seamlessly for users.

Testing

Testing is the process of checking the entire software system to find and fix any problems. Developers run various tests to ensure that each component works correctly on its own and that all components work well together. This step is important for making sure the software is reliable and meets the requirements before it is made available to users.

Deployment

Deployment is the step where the completed software is made available for users to access and use. After testing and fixing any issues, developers install the application on servers or distribute it through platforms where users can download it. This process marks the transition from development to real-world use, allowing users to benefit from the new software.

Maintenance

Maintenance is the ongoing process of updating and improving the software after it’s released. Developers fix any bugs, add new features, or replace outdated components to keep the software running smoothly. This step ensures the application stays reliable, secure, and up-to-date for users over time.

These activities help ensure that the software is built efficiently using reusable components, making the development process smoother and more organized.
